Skip to content

Commit 477d8b8

Browse files
committed
operator
1 parent b437257 commit 477d8b8

4 files changed

+165
-18
lines changed

math-operators.html

-18
This file was deleted.

operator-aritmatika.html

+73
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,73 @@
1+
<!DOCTYPE html>
2+
<html lang="en">
3+
4+
<head>
5+
<meta charset="UTF-8">
6+
<meta http-equiv="X-UA-Compatible" content="IE=edge">
7+
<meta name="viewport" content="width=device-width, initial-scale=1.0">
8+
<title>Operator : Aritmatika</title>
9+
</head>
10+
11+
<body>
12+
<script>
13+
/*
14+
## Operator Aritmatika
15+
• + = petambahan || result = result + 10
16+
• - = pengurangan || result = result - 10
17+
• * = perkalian || result = result * 10
18+
• ** = exponensial/pemangkatan || result = result ** result+10
19+
• / = pembagian || result = result / 10
20+
• % = Sisa Bagi/Modulus || result = result % 10
21+
22+
## Operator Augmented Assignment
23+
• + = petambahan || result += 10
24+
• - = pengurangan || result -= 10
25+
• * = perkalian || result *= 10
26+
• ** = exponensial/pemangkatan || result **= result+10
27+
• / = pembagian || result /= 10
28+
• % = Sisa Bagi/Modulus || result %= 10
29+
*/
30+
31+
document.writeln("<p>======================Operator Matematika=====================</p>");
32+
let result = 1 + 2;
33+
document.writeln("<p>1 + 2 = " + result + "</p>");
34+
let originalResult = result;
35+
result = result - 1;
36+
document.writeln("<p>" + originalResult + " - 1 = " + result + "</p>");
37+
originalResult = result;
38+
result = result * 2;
39+
document.writeln("<p>" + originalResult + " * 2 = " + result + "</p>");
40+
originalResult = result;
41+
result = result ** 2;
42+
document.writeln("<p>" + originalResult + " ^ 2 = " + result + "</p>");
43+
originalResult = result;
44+
result = result / 3;
45+
document.writeln("<p>" + originalResult + " / 3 = " + result + "</p>");
46+
originalResult = result;
47+
48+
document.writeln("<p>====================Operator Augmented Assignment=======================</p>");
49+
50+
result = 1 + 2;
51+
document.writeln("<p>1 + 2 = " + result + "</p>");
52+
originalResult = result;
53+
result -= 1;
54+
document.writeln("<p>" + originalResult + " - 1 = " + result + "</p>");
55+
originalResult = result;
56+
result *= 2;
57+
document.writeln("<p>" + originalResult + " * 2 = " + result + "</p>");
58+
originalResult = result;
59+
result **= 2;
60+
document.writeln("<p>" + originalResult + " ^ 2 = " + result + "</p>");
61+
originalResult = result;
62+
result %= 3;
63+
document.writeln("<p>" + originalResult + " ^ 2 = " + result + "</p>");
64+
originalResult = result;
65+
result /= 3;
66+
document.writeln("<p>" + originalResult + " / 3 = " + result + "</p>");
67+
originalResult = result;
68+
document.writeln("<p>===========================================</p>");
69+
70+
</script>
71+
</body>
72+
73+
</html>

operator-augmented-assignment.html

+54
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,54 @@
1+
<!DOCTYPE html>
2+
<html lang="en">
3+
4+
<head>
5+
<meta charset="UTF-8">
6+
<meta http-equiv="X-UA-Compatible" content="IE=edge">
7+
<meta name="viewport" content="width=device-width, initial-scale=1.0">
8+
<title>Operator : Augmented Assignment</title>
9+
</head>
10+
11+
<body>
12+
<script>
13+
/*
14+
## Operator Aritmatika
15+
• + = petambahan || result = result + 10
16+
• - = pengurangan || result = result - 10
17+
• * = perkalian || result = result * 10
18+
• ** = exponensial/pemangkatan || result = result ** result+10
19+
• / = pembagian || result = result / 10
20+
• % = Sisa Bagi/Modulus || result = result % 10
21+
22+
## Operator Augmented Assignment
23+
• + = petambahan || result += 10
24+
• - = pengurangan || result -= 10
25+
• * = perkalian || result *= 10
26+
• ** = exponensial/pemangkatan || result **= result+10
27+
• / = pembagian || result /= 10
28+
• % = Sisa Bagi/Modulus || result %= 10
29+
*/
30+
document.writeln("<p>====================Operator Augmented Assignment=======================</p>");
31+
32+
result = 1 + 2;
33+
document.writeln("<p>1 + 2 = " + result + "</p>");
34+
originalResult = result;
35+
result -= 1;
36+
document.writeln("<p>" + originalResult + " -= 1 : " + result + "</p>");
37+
originalResult = result;
38+
result *= 2;
39+
document.writeln("<p>" + originalResult + " *= 2 : " + result + "</p>");
40+
originalResult = result;
41+
result **= 2;
42+
document.writeln("<p>" + originalResult + " ^= 2 : " + result + "</p>");
43+
originalResult = result;
44+
result %= 3;
45+
document.writeln("<p>" + originalResult + " ^= 2 : " + result + "</p>");
46+
originalResult = result;
47+
result /= 3;
48+
document.writeln("<p>" + originalResult + " /= 3 : " + result + "</p>");
49+
originalResult = result;
50+
51+
</script>
52+
</body>
53+
54+
</html>

operator-unary.html

+38
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,38 @@
1+
<!DOCTYPE html>
2+
<html lang="en">
3+
4+
<head>
5+
<meta charset="UTF-8">
6+
<meta http-equiv="X-UA-Compatible" content="IE=edge">
7+
<meta name="viewport" content="width=device-width, initial-scale=1.0">
8+
<title>Operator : Unary</title>
9+
</head>
10+
11+
<body>
12+
<script>
13+
/*
14+
## Operator Unary
15+
• + : Menandakan nilai positif
16+
• - : Menandakan nilai negatif
17+
• ++ : Increment, Menaikan satu angka
18+
• -- : Decrement, Menurunkan satu angka
19+
*/
20+
document.writeln("<p>====================Operator Augmented Assignment=======================</p>");
21+
22+
result = 1;
23+
document.writeln("<p>A = " + result + "</p>");
24+
originalResult = result;
25+
result++;
26+
document.writeln("<p> ++A = " + result + "</p>");
27+
originalResult = result;
28+
result = -result;
29+
document.writeln("<p>(-)" + originalResult + " = " + result + "</p>");
30+
originalResult = result;
31+
result--;
32+
document.writeln("<p> (--)" + originalResult + " = " + result + "</p>");
33+
originalResult = result;
34+
35+
</script>
36+
</body>
37+
38+
</html>

0 commit comments

Comments
 (0)